Frequently asked questions about cottages in Fermanagh

  • What are the top must-see attractions in Fermanagh, United Kingdom?

    Fermanagh boasts some stunning attractions. For history buffs, Enniskillen Castle is a must-see, offering insights into the region's rich past. Then there's the Marble Arch Caves Global Geopark, a truly unique experience exploring underground rivers and caverns. For breathtaking scenery, Lough Erne, with its numerous islands and waterways, is perfect for boat trips or simply relaxing by the water's edge. Finally, the Fermanagh Lakelands are ideal for exploring the stunning natural beauty of the area, perhaps by hiking or cycling.

  • How could one spend a 5-day holiday in Fermanagh, United Kingdom?

    A five-day trip allows for a good exploration of Fermanagh. Day 1: Explore Enniskillen, visiting the castle and enjoying a boat trip on Lough Erne. Day 2: Immerse yourself in the natural beauty of the Marble Arch Caves Global Geopark. Day 3: Cycle or hike through the Fermanagh Lakelands, perhaps stopping at Devenish Island for its monastic ruins. Day 4: Discover the charming villages around Lough Erne, such as Belleek, known for its pottery. Day 5: Relax by Lough Erne, perhaps enjoying watersports or simply appreciating the scenery. Consider adjusting this based on your interests - fishing, golfing, or simply relaxing are all viable options.

  • What weather, wildlife, or natural hazards might affect travellers in Fermanagh, United Kingdom?

    Fermanagh's weather can be unpredictable, with periods of rain even in summer. Pack layers and waterproof clothing. Wildlife is abundant; you might spot deer, birds of prey, and various other species. Natural hazards are generally minimal, but be aware of water safety if engaging in watersports on Lough Erne. Always check local weather forecasts before embarking on outdoor activities.

  • Is Fermanagh, United Kingdom pedestrian and cyclist-friendly?

    Fermanagh is increasingly pedestrian and cyclist-friendly, particularly around Lough Erne and in the Lakelands. There are numerous designated walking and cycling trails, offering varying levels of difficulty. However, some rural areas have limited pavements, so cyclists should exercise caution on the roads.

  • Are there any unusual or hidden places to explore in Fermanagh, United Kingdom?

    Beyond the well-known attractions, Fermanagh holds many hidden gems. Explore the lesser-known islands on Lough Erne, discover ancient crannógs (artificial islands), or find a quiet spot along the Erne waterway for some peace and quiet. Many smaller villages offer a unique glimpse into local life.
  • What are some of the best cultural experiences that allow one to meet locals in Fermanagh, United Kingdom?

    Visiting local pubs and restaurants is a great way to meet locals. Attend a traditional music session in a pub in Enniskillen or a smaller village. Farmers' markets, often held in Enniskillen, offer a chance to interact with local producers and learn about Fermanagh's food culture. Participating in activities like guided walks or boat tours can also lead to interactions with friendly locals.
  • What are the best authentic dishes to taste in Fermanagh, United Kingdom?

    Fermanagh cuisine is hearty and often features locally sourced ingredients. Expect dishes featuring fresh fish from Lough Erne, locally reared lamb, and seasonal vegetables. Look out for traditional Irish stew, soda bread, and locally made cheeses. Many restaurants offer modern takes on classic dishes, showcasing the best of Fermanagh's produce.
  • What are some recommended items to pack for a stay in Fermanagh, United Kingdom?

    Pack layers of clothing, including waterproofs, as the weather can be changeable. Comfortable walking shoes are essential for exploring the countryside. Sunscreen and insect repellent are also advisable, particularly during summer months. Don't forget a camera to capture the stunning scenery and a swimsuit if you plan to enjoy watersports.
